6 Halal-Friendly Restaurants in Raleigh, Durham, Cary, Triangle | Eater Carolinas

"It doesn’t get more classic than piping hot shawarma sliced fresh off the spit, and Shawarma Stop sticks to the classics. There are wraps, pitas, platters, and even pizzas, but the star of the show is the juicy, spiced rotating spits of chicken shawarma. Complete the meal with appetizers like stuffed grape leaves, baba ghanoush, and lentil rice, and finish with baklava." - Matt Lardie
